The MINIX NEO X8-H is an Android TV box powered by an Amlogic S812 (quad-core Cortex-A9 or ARM Cortex-A17 depending on revision) SoC, used primarily for media playback, streaming, and light Android apps. Firmware (ROM) for the device controls system features, Android version, hardware drivers (Wi‑Fi, HDMI, GPU), and recovery options. Common firmware tasks for this device include updating to newer Android builds, applying XBMC/Kodi-optimized images, fixing boot issues, and restoring stock firmware.
